Its time to introduce you to the ultimate breakfast sandwich. Essentially, this is the slush of the breakfast sandwich, it is delicious and it doesn’t take too many ingredients. So, we start off by making a chipotle mayonnaise, have some tabasco and a little bit of mayonnaise and give it a little bit of a mix through. Since our mayo is sorted, its time to talk about our turkey patties, have some ground turkey or some turkey minced and add in a few teaspoons of fennel seeds, some garlic and then season that with some salt and black pepper and that is pretty much it.

Give it all a good mix, you can make two patties from this mixture. once you are done mixing, break the mixture into two and using the palm of your hands just form them into a nice solid little patty. Get your pa on the heat and add some oil, just any natural oil will do then grab up the burgers with a little fish slice and get them straight in the pan and begin to fry them. You are going to need about three to four minutes on either side just until nicely cooked through and they have a lovely color on the outside. Once the turkey patties are nicely cooked through, finish them off with a slice of cheddar cheese. To fry the eggs, add a little bit of oil in a hot pan then fry the eggs off just until the whites are no longer succulent.

We are going to serve them with brioche buns, cut them into half and spread some chipotle mayo then take the turkey patties and place on the buns than the egg straight on top of that, a little bit of scallion and that is some serious breakfast.! This breakfast sandwich is so indulgent cheesiness and you’ve got the egg which is runny, a little has of scallion and that lovely melted cheese all served in a brioche bun.

Ingredients;

  • 1-2 tbsp sunflower oil
  • 2 large free-range eggs
  • 100g cheddar cheese, sliced
  • 3 spring onions, thinly sliced
  • 2 brioche buns, sliced in half horizontally
  • 250g ground turkey
  • 1 tsp fennel seed
  • 2 cloves garlic, finely minced
  • Sea salt and black pepper
  • 3 tbsp mayonnaise
  • 1 tbsp chipotle/tabasco sauce

Instructions;

  1. Mix together the ingredients for the mayonnaise. Place the scallions in a small bowl of iced water and set aside.
  2. Mix all the ingredients for the turkey patties in a bowl until well combined and season with sea salt and ground black pepper. Form 2 patties with the mixture and set aside on a plate.
  3. Heat a large frying pan over medium-high heat and add the oil. Add in the turkey patties and cook for 5-6 minutes either side or until completely cooked through.
  4. 3 minutes before the patties are done, add a slice of cheese to each pattie and let it melt, you can cover the pan with a lid at this stage to help speed up the process.
  5. Remove from the pan and keep warm in a low oven.
  6. Fry the eggs until cooked to your liking. Toast the brioche buns and spread with a generous dollop of mayonnaise.
  7. Top with a turkey patty, an egg and a sprinkle of scallions drained from the water. Serve straight away.
